17 'healthy habits' you're better off giving up

Published by Business Insider on Tue, 12 Jan 2016


We all have themhabits we think are healthy because we heard them somewhere on the news or from a health-conscious friend. And no matter how much we hate them, we just keep doing them because we think they're good for us.Take avoiding gluten, for example. Is it really healthy'Or taking a daily multivitamin: Healthy habit or a little bit of nonsense'The answers to these questions might surprise you:SEE ALSO:An exercise scientist reveals the fastest, most significant way to lose weight with minimal effortDON'T MISS:I actually upheld a New Year's resolution for all 12 months of 2015 thanks to a barebones fitness appUsing a standing desk.A recent long-term study looking at data on nearly 4,000 US adults foundno benefit in terms of overall risk of dying from standing as opposed to sitting.In the short-term, however, standing does burn more calories per minute, so if losing weight is all you're worried about, stand on!Using toilet-seat liners.Viruses like HIV and herpes are fragile, meaning they don't survive well outside of a nice, warm human body. By the time you sit down on a public toilet seateven if it was recently shared by someone elsemost harmful pathogens likely wouldn't be able to infect you.Plus, your skin is an effective block against any microbes. Unless, of course, you have a cut or open wound there, which could allow the bacteria to get in.Avoiding gluten.Unless you're one of the 1% of Americans who suffer from celiac disease, gluten probably won't have a negative effect on you. In fact, studies show that most people suffer from slight bloating and gas when they eat, whether they consume wheat or not.So go ahead and eat that bagel.See the rest of the story at Business Insider
